Best way to get blood off a sofa please

7 replies

bran · 19/06/2008 17:11

We have rough-textured tweedy style fabric on the sofa and ds has just had a nose-bleed. I'm less concerned about ds as he is wipe-clean, I don't think the sofa is going to come out of this sparkling though.

TIA

OP posts:
chocolatespiders · 19/06/2008 17:14

whatever you do dont put hot water on it
cold will be best

poshwellies · 19/06/2008 17:15

cold water and salt?

chinchi · 19/06/2008 17:16

Just what I was going to say poshwellies

Porpoise · 19/06/2008 17:16

strategic placing of cushions

Porpoise · 19/06/2008 17:16

or toddlers

bran · 19/06/2008 17:27

I had a go with a flannel and cold water and it's got most of it out. If I use salt should I add it to the water and dip the flannel in it or should I sprinkle the salt directly onto the blood stain?

OP posts:
poshwellies · 19/06/2008 17:45

I'd mix the salt with a tiny bit of water ,make a paste rub that in and then blot off
